After taking in the Rochdale game yesterday I'm genuinely concerned about our plight.

 

I thought the defence actually played very well and never really looked like conceding.

 

For me, we lack any fluidity between defence and midfield and between midfield and attack. The Rochdale side looked better organised and were using a system they all looked comfortable with. The point I'm making is that with a squad costing significantly less than ours an experienced coach in Keith Hill is getting the best out of them. I'm sure Keith would love to have some of our players to work with.

 

We missed O'Connor in the middle yesterday and the decision to release Lines and offer no opportunity to Ryan Lloyd leaves me scratching my head.

 

Pope won a good share of headers in the first half but we are devoid of players with the anticipation required to take advantage.

 

For all the improvement seen in Ben Williamson's game he just doesn't have a footballing brain or the composure to consistently finish opportunities.

 

If I were Achile Campion I'd be banging on Rob Page's door - clearly we've not seen the lad train but as we currently can't hit a cows ass with a banjo his record in the reserves warrants a chance.

 

This has come down to a far closer scrape than it should have been but surely with positive team selections we have enough to get the 4 points required for survival.
